Key Kythnos Airbnb Performance Metrics Overview
Monthly Airbnb Revenue Variations & Income Potential in Kythnos (2025)
Understanding the monthly revenue variations for Airbnb listings in Kythnos is key to maximizing your short term rental income potential. Seasonality significantly impacts earnings. Our analysis, based on data from the past 12 months, shows that the peak revenue month for STRs in Kythnos is typically August, while February often presents the lowest earnings, highlighting opportunities for strategic pricing adjustments during shoulder and low seasons. Explore the typical Airbnb income in Kythnos across different performance tiers: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ve $2,354+ monthly, often utilizing dynamic pricing and superior guest experiences.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) earn $1,769 or more, indicating effective management and desirable locations/amenities.
- Typical properties (Median) generate around $1,127 per month, representing the average market performance.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) see earnings around $684, often with potential for optimization.

Kythnos Airbnb Occupancy Rate Trends (2025)
Maximize your bookings by understanding the Kythnos STR occupancy trends. Seasonal demand shifts significantly influence how often properties are booked. Typically, Augustsees the highest demand (peak season occupancy), while January experiences the lowest (low season). Effective strategies, like adjusting minimum stays or offering promotions, can boost occupancy during slower periods. Here's how different property tiers perform in Kythnos: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) achieve 58%+ occupancy, indicating high desirability and potentially optimized availability.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) maintain 43% or higher occupancy, suggesting good market fit and guest satisfaction.
- Typical properties (Median) have an occupancy rate around 28%.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) average 17% occupancy, potentially facing higher vacancy.

Average Daily Rate (ADR) Airbnb Trends in Kythnos (2025)
Effective short term rental pricing strategy in Kythnos involves understanding monthly ADR fluctuations. The Average Daily Rate (ADR) for Airbnb in Kythnos typically peaks in August and dips lowest during January. Leveraging Airbnb dynamic pricing tools or strategies based on this seasonality can significantly boost revenue. Here's a look at the typical nightly rates achieved:
- Best-in-class properties (Top 10%) command rates of $193+ per night, often due to premium features or locations.
- Strong performing properties (Top 25%) achieve nightly rates of $144 or more.
- Typical properties (Median) charge around $115 per night.
- Entry-level properties (Bottom 25%) earn around $95 per night.

Airbnb Seasonality Analysis & Trends in Kythnos (2025)
Peak Season (August, July, June)
- Revenue averages $2,799 per month
- Occupancy rates average 61.0%
- Daily rates average $135
Shoulder Season
- Revenue averages $1,065 per month
- Occupancy maintains around 26.4%
- Daily rates hold near $127
Low Season (January, February, December)
- Revenue drops to average $294 per month
- Occupancy decreases to average 11.7%
- Daily rates adjust to average $123
Seasonality Insights for Kythnos
- The Airbnb seasonality in Kythnos shows highly seasonal trends requiring careful strategy. While the sections above show seasonal averages, it's also insightful to look at the extremes:
- During the high season, the absolute peak month showcases Kythnos's highest earning potential, with monthly revenues capable of climbing to $3,538, occupancy reaching a high of 80.5%, and ADRs peaking at $138.
- Conversely, the slowest single month of the year, typically falling within the low season, marks the market's lowest point. In this month, revenue might dip to $241, occupancy could drop to 10.5%, and ADRs may adjust down to $122.

Best Areas for Airbnb Investment in Kythnos (2025)
Exploring the top neighborhoods for short-term rentals in Kythnos? This section highlights key areas, outlining why they are attractive for hosts and guests, along with notable local attractions. Consider these locations based on your target guest profile and investment strategy.
Neighborhood / Area | Why Host Here? (Target Guests & Appeal) | Key Attractions & Landmarks |
---|---|---|
Chora | The capital of Kythnos, Chora offers a charming blend of traditional architecture and modern amenities. It's popular among visitors for its picturesque alleys, local tavernas, and vibrant atmosphere. | Church of Panagia, Kythnos Lighthouse, Local boutiques, Traditional cafés, Scenic viewpoints |
Kanala | Known for its beautiful beaches and azure waters, Kanala is a favorite destination for sun-seekers and beach lovers. The area has a relaxed vibe, making it ideal for vacation rentals. | Kanala Beach, Agios Dimitrios Beach, Local seafood restaurants, Beach bars, Water sports activities |
Loutra | Famous for its hot springs and therapeutic waters, Loutra attracts health-conscious travelers looking for relaxation. It's a unique selling point for Airbnb rentals focused on wellness. | Loutra Hot Springs, Thermal baths, Nearby beaches, Traditional Kythnian cuisine, Hiking trails |
Driopida | This traditional village showcases the island's heritage with its unique architecture and local culture. An excellent spot for those wanting to experience authentic Kythnos life. | Traditional mansions, Local festivals, Artisan shops, Walking paths, Historical sites |
Apokrousi | A coastal area known for its stunning beaches and clear waters, perfect for those seeking tranquility and scenic views. It's a great choice for serene vacation stays. | Apokrousi Beach, Secluded coves, Scenic seaside walks, Sunbathing spots, Local taverns |
Vryokastro | An archaeological site and an ancient city, Vryokastro provides a cultural experience for visitors interested in history and exploration. It allows for a unique Airbnb experience, combining leisure and education. | Vryokastro Ruins, Ancient artifacts, Walking trails, Stunning vistas, Cultural events |
Kolona | Famed for its beautiful Kolona beach, which is a unique islet connected to the mainland, attracting sunbathers and nature lovers. Ideal for those who want a beach-centric Airbnb experience. | Kolona Beach, Water activities, Beachside bars, Nature walks, Stargazing spots |
Agios Dimitrios | A picturesque fishing village known for its authentic charm and close-knit community, appealing to visitors wanting a peaceful retreat by the sea. | Fishing port, Local markets, Seaside taverns, Village festivals, Scenic walks |

Kythnos STR Booking Lead Time Analysis (2025)
Average Booking Lead Time by Month
Booking Lead Time Insights for Kythnos
- The overall average booking lead time for vacation rentals in Kythnos is 46 days.
- Guests book furthest in advance for stays during April (average 117 days), likely coinciding with peak travel demand or local events.
- The shortest booking windows occur for stays in December (average 0 days), indicating more last-minute travel plans during this time.
- Seasonally, Summer (67 days avg.) sees the longest lead times, while Winter (0 days avg.) has the shortest, reflecting typical travel planning cycles.

Kythnos Airbnb Guest Demographics & Profile Analysis (2025)
Guest Profile Summary for Kythnos
- The typical guest profile for Airbnb in Kythnos consists of primarily domestic travelers (74%), often arriving from nearby Athens, typically belonging to the Post-2000s (Gen Z/Alpha) group (50%), primarily speaking English or Greek.
- Domestic travelers account for 74.2% of guests.
- Key international markets include Greece (74.2%) and Italy (6.1%).
- Top languages spoken are English (39.5%) followed by Greek (35.4%).
- A significant demographic segment is the Post-2000s (Gen Z/Alpha) group, representing 50% of guests.
